Chimpanzee

Pan troglodytes schweinfurthii

Our closest living relative, found in the forests of western Tanzania.

Size

30-60 kg

Lifespan

35-40 years in the wild

Diet

Fruit, leaves, insects and occasionally meat.

Habitat

Rainforest and woodland.

About the chimpanzee

Chimpanzees live in large communities of up to 150 that split into smaller groups to feed. Jane Goodall began her long study of them at Gombe in 1960. Mahale is home to one of the biggest communities, and both parks offer guided treks.

Did you know?

01

They use tools, such as sticks to fish for termites.

02

Each community has its own traditions.

03

Only a couple of thousand remain in Tanzania.
